2. Understanding Postal Analytics

In the realm of postal services, the transformation of raw data into actionable insights is pivotal for enhancing operational efficiency and customer satisfaction. This process, often overlooked, is the cornerstone of strategic decision-making. By meticulously analyzing delivery times, route efficiency, and package handling procedures, organizations can unearth patterns and anomalies that, when addressed, lead to significant cost savings and service improvements.

1. Delivery Time Analysis: By examining the time taken for deliveries across various routes, postal services can identify bottlenecks. For instance, if data reveals that packages to a particular zip code consistently take longer than the average, it could indicate a need for route optimization or additional resources.

2. Route Efficiency: Utilizing GPS and tracking data, companies can assess the efficiency of their delivery routes. An example of this is the use of geospatial analysis to determine if drivers are taking the most direct paths or if there are recurring detours that extend delivery times unnecessarily.

3. Package Handling: Analyzing the handling times and conditions of packages can highlight areas for improvement in logistics. For example, if a high percentage of packages are recorded as damaged upon arrival at a sorting facility, it may suggest the need for better packaging or handling protocols.

4. customer Feedback integration: customer satisfaction surveys can be a goldmine of information. Correlating customer feedback with delivery data can help pinpoint specific issues, such as late deliveries or poor handling, that directly impact customer experience.

5. Predictive Analytics: Advanced analytics can forecast future trends and demands, enabling postal services to proactively adjust their operations. For instance, predictive models might suggest increasing staffing levels during anticipated peak periods to maintain service standards.

By leveraging these insights, postal services can not only reduce costs but also enhance the reliability and speed of their deliveries, thereby increasing the return on investment for their analytics tools. The ultimate goal is to transform every byte of data into a tangible benefit for the organization and its customers.

4. Streamlining Operations with Analytics

In the realm of postal services, the advent of analytics tools has been a game-changer, enabling organizations to transform raw data into actionable insights that drive financial efficiency. By harnessing the power of these tools, postal companies are not only identifying inefficiencies but also uncovering opportunities for cost savings that were previously obscured by the sheer volume of operational data.

1. Operational Efficiency: Analytics tools dissect the vast amounts of data generated by postal operations to pinpoint areas where resources are being underutilized. For instance, route optimization algorithms can analyze delivery patterns and traffic data to suggest more efficient paths, reducing fuel consumption and time spent on the road.

2. Predictive Maintenance: By predicting equipment failures before they occur, analytics can schedule timely maintenance, avoiding costly downtime. For example, sensors in sorting machines can detect anomalies in operation, signaling the need for preventive maintenance and thereby reducing the likelihood of disruptive breakdowns.

3. Customer Satisfaction: Enhanced tracking systems provide customers with real-time updates on their shipments, leading to a better customer experience and fewer resources spent on customer service inquiries. This also reduces the rate of lost or misdirected packages, saving on replacement and investigation costs.

4. Fraud Detection: Advanced analytics can flag unusual patterns that may indicate fraudulent activity, such as irregularities in weight, size, or postage, allowing for immediate investigation and mitigation of potential losses.

5. Dynamic Pricing: By analyzing market trends and customer behavior, postal services can adjust pricing dynamically to maximize revenue and manage demand during peak periods.

Through these strategies, postal services are not only achieving significant cost reductions but also enhancing their service quality, which in turn fosters customer loyalty and long-term profitability. The integration of analytics into postal operations is not just a trend but a fundamental shift towards a more data-driven and financially sound business model.

8. The Evolution of Postal Analytics Tools

In the rapidly evolving landscape of logistics and communication, the tools used to analyze and interpret postal data have become increasingly sophisticated. The shift towards big data and predictive analytics has transformed the way postal services operate, leading to more efficient routing, delivery, and operations management. This transformation is not just about improving existing processes; it's about reimagining the future of postal services.

1. Predictive Maintenance: By harnessing the power of machine learning, postal analytics can now predict when sorting machines and delivery vehicles are likely to require maintenance. This proactive approach minimizes downtime and extends the lifespan of essential equipment.

Example: A postal company uses sensor data from its fleet to anticipate engine failures, scheduling repairs before breakdowns occur, thus avoiding delivery delays.

2. Dynamic Routing: real-time data analysis allows for dynamic routing of deliveries, adjusting to traffic conditions, weather, and recipient availability. This results in faster delivery times and reduced fuel consumption.

Example: During peak holiday season, a dynamic routing system reroutes deliveries around a congested area, ensuring timely parcel arrival.

3. customer Sentiment analysis: By analyzing social media and customer feedback, postal services can gauge public sentiment and adjust their strategies accordingly. This leads to improved customer satisfaction and loyalty.

Example: After noticing a trend of negative feedback on package handling, a postal service implements a new training program for handlers, resulting in positive customer reviews.

4. Sustainability Analytics: Environmental impact is a growing concern. Advanced analytics tools assess the carbon footprint of postal operations, leading to greener practices and compliance with regulations.

Example: An analytics tool calculates the most carbon-efficient delivery routes, enabling a postal service to reduce emissions and meet sustainability targets.

5. E-commerce Integration: As online shopping continues to grow, analytics tools are integrating with e-commerce platforms to streamline the fulfillment process from order to delivery.

Example: An e-commerce platform directly interfaces with a postal analytics system, providing customers with real-time updates on their orders.

These trends signify a broader shift towards a data-driven, customer-centric approach in postal services. The integration of advanced analytics tools is not just enhancing operational efficiency; it's reshaping the entire postal ecosystem to be more responsive, sustainable, and attuned to the needs of a digital age. The ultimate goal is clear: to ensure that every parcel, letter, and package reaches its destination in the most efficient, reliable, and customer-friendly manner possible.
